Overview
The Nurse Practitioner programme at Fairleigh Dickinson University provides registered nurses with the advanced clinical skills and theoretical knowledge required to manage complex health conditions. This M.Sc. curriculum is designed to prepare graduates for professional certification across various specialisations, including family primary care and mental health. Students engage in a rigorous academic environment that balances synchronous learning with extensive practical experience.
Why Nurse Practitioner at Fairleigh Dickinson University?
Fairleigh Dickinson University offers a diverse range of population-focused tracks, allowing students to specialise in areas such as Adult Gerontology, Family Primary Care, Psychiatric-Mental Health, and Women’s Health. The programme is distinguished by its commitment to clinical readiness, requiring 750 hours of supervised practice to ensure graduates are fully prepared for the demands of advanced practice nursing. Additionally, the curriculum provides a seamless pathway for those wishing to pursue a Doctor of Nursing Practice (DNP) in the future.

Careers with Nurse Practitioner
Graduates of this programme are prepared for high-level clinical roles in a variety of healthcare settings. Upon successful completion and certification, alumni often secure positions as Advanced Practice Nurses (APNs) or Nurse Practitioners in primary care clinics, hospitals, and specialised mental health facilities. The training focuses on diagnosing medical conditions, managing chronic illnesses, and leading health promotion initiatives within their chosen population specialisation.

Other requirements
General requirements
- Graduation from an accredited BSN program
- Undergraduate GPA of 3.2 or higher
- NJ Registered Nurse licensure
- Proficiency in spoken and written English
- Two letters of Recommendation
- Courses in statistics and nursing research at the undergraduate level
- A course in health assessment is required for all nurse practitioner tracks and strongly recommended for non-clinical tracks.
- Personal interview may be required
- A minimum of 1-year clinical nursing experience
